Polish WW2 Combined Operations celluloid formation sign. Red applied anchor, “Tommy” Gun and eagle on black curved example. Small fixing holes VGC Made post July 1944 in Italian town of Castelfidardo by accordian makers with surplus celluloid as demand for their product became low during the war.
